The ajdovščina airport ( ICAO code LJAJ , Slovenian letališče Ajdovščina ) is the airfield in the Slovenian city of Ajdovščina . It is primarily used for air sports and tourism. In addition, Pipistrel , a Slovenian manufacturer of microlight aircraft , has been using the airfield as a test site since the 1990s and as a factory airfield and production facility since 2002 .
Location and infrastructure
The airfield is located at a height of 117 m AMSL and borders directly on the western part of the urban area. It has a grass runway measuring 1060 × 50 m, which is oriented in an east-west direction (09/27). To the south of the runway there is a large lawn intended for helicopters and parachutists to land, towers and hangars , as well as a small runway for model aircraft .
Flight operations
In Ajdovščina only flights according to visual flight rules take place. Aircraft - aircraft , rotary wing aircraft , gliders , parachutes and ultralight aircraft are permitted - must not exceed a maximum take-off weight of 5000 kg.
